Stock Car Races on the ½ Mile Dirt Racetrack at the

Montgomery County Fairgrounds in

Coffeyville, Kansas

Friday, May 15, 1959

 

Sanctioned by – Southeast Kansas Racing Club

Race organizer – Harold Burtrum of Coffeyville, Kansas

Sponsored by – V. F. W. Post 1022 of Coffeyville, Kansas

Starter, flagman, referee – Cleo White of Coffeyville, Kansas

Public address announcer – Bill Bowser of Coffeyville, Kansas

Adult admission – $1.00

Baker and Hufft crashed through the wire fence on the south turn together and then into Malone who overturned.
